## **Why Choose a Specialized Tropical Fly Line?**
Saltwater fly fishing presents unique challenges—wind resistance, aggressive fish, and harsh conditions demand a line that can perform under pressure. Standard freshwater lines often fail in tropical environments due to stiffness in cold water or lack of durability. The **rioARC Tropical Fly Line** is engineered to excel in warm climates, offering superior casting distance, accuracy, and fish-fighting performance.

## **Key Features of the rioARC WF-8-F Fly Line**

### **1. Optimized for Tropical Conditions**
Unlike standard fly lines, the **rioARC Bonefish/Redfish line** is constructed with a specialized tropical coating that remains supple in warm water. This prevents coiling and memory issues, ensuring smooth, tangle-free casts even in scorching heat.

### **2. Weight-Forward (WF) Taper for Distance & Accuracy**
The **WF-8-F (Weight-Forward, Floating)** taper is ideal for quick-loading casts, making it easier to deliver flies accurately at varying distances. Whether you’re sight-casting to bonefish or targeting redfish in shallow flats, this taper enhances control and reduces fatigue.

### **3. Aggressive Front Taper for Quick Turnovers**
The aggressive front taper ensures that bulky saltwater flies (like crab or shrimp patterns) turn over efficiently, even in windy conditions. This is critical when presenting flies delicately to spooky fish.

### **4. High-Visibility Color for Tracking**
The **rioARC line** features a bright, easy-to-see hue (often in tropical orange or gold), allowing anglers to track line movement and detect subtle strikes—especially important in low-light conditions.

### **5. Durable & Saltwater-Resistant**
Built with a tough, abrasion-resistant coating, this line withstands the corrosive effects of saltwater and rough terrain. The welded loops ensure a secure connection to leaders, reducing failures during intense fights.

## **How to Choose the Right Sufix Ice Braid for Your Needs**

### **1. Consider the Pound Test**
Sufix Performance Ice Braid is available in multiple strengths (e.g., 10lb, 20lb, 30lb). For most ice fishing applications:
– **6-10lb test** is ideal for panfish and trout.
– **15-20lb test** works well for walleye and medium-sized predators.
– **30lb+ test** is best for pike or lake trout.

### **2. Pair with the Right Leader**
While Sufix Ice Braid is strong, adding a fluorocarbon leader can improve stealth in clear water. A **2-4 ft fluorocarbon leader** (6-12lb test) is a great match for finicky fish.

### **3. Check Your Reel Compatibility**
Ensure your ice fishing reel can handle braid. A **small, smooth-drag spinning reel** works best, as it minimizes line twist and maximizes casting efficiency.

### **4. Storage & Maintenance**
To prolong the life of your Sufix Ice Braid:
– Store it in a dry, cool place when not in use.
– Rinse with fresh water after fishing in salty or slushy conditions.
– Inspect for frays before each trip.

## **Understanding Braided Loops**

Braided loops are small, hollow-braided sleeves that attach to the end of a fly line, allowing for quick and secure leader changes. Scientific Anglers is a trusted brand known for high-quality fly fishing accessories, and their braided loops are designed for durability, flexibility, and ease of use.

### **Key Features of Scientific Anglers Braided Loops**

1. **Material & Construction**
– Made from high-strength, abrasion-resistant fibers.
– Hollow-core design for easy insertion and attachment.
– Smooth surface to reduce friction during casting.

2. **Compatibility**
– Designed to work seamlessly with Scientific Anglers fly lines but also compatible with most other brands.
– Available in different sizes to match various fly line diameters.

3. **Ease of Use**
– Simple installation—no special tools required.
– Secure knotless connection that won’t slip under pressure.

## **How to Choose the Right Braided Loop**

### **1. Match the Loop to Your Fly Line Diameter**
Scientific Anglers offers braided loops in different sizes to fit various fly lines. Check your fly line’s specifications to ensure the loop’s inner diameter matches. A proper fit prevents slippage and maintains a smooth transition between line and leader.

### **2. Consider the Fishing Conditions**
– **Freshwater vs. Saltwater**: If you fish in saltwater, opt for corrosion-resistant loops.
– **Target Species**: Larger, stronger fish (like tarpon or salmon) require more durable loops with reinforced construction.

### **3. Installation Method**
Scientific Anglers Braided Loops can be attached in two ways:
– **Glue-In Method**: Apply a small amount of flexible glue (like UV resin or super glue) inside the loop before inserting the fly line.
– **Crushing Method**: Some anglers prefer crimping the loop with a small sleeve for extra security.

### **4. Check for Flexibility & Strength**
A good braided loop should:
– Bend smoothly without kinking.
– Withstand repeated casting and fighting fish.
– Maintain its shape over time without fraying.
